The 100 most popular Airlines in Brazil

This curated ranking covers the 100 largest airlines in Brazil, ordered by estimated audience size from Rascasse's anonymized search-behavior signals. Out of 199 airlines tracked in Brazil, the 100 ranked here account for the largest measured audience reach. Iberia (airline), Malaysia Airlines and American Airlines lead the list with a combined estimated audience of 6.9M people. Across all 100 entries the average audience size is 295k, and the largest, Iberia (airline), reaches around 2.8M people in Brazil. Audience size is the estimated number of unique people in Brazil who actively engage with each airline, derived from search demand signals. Rankings reflect search-behavior signals collected across Brazil and are refreshed weekly.
